Highest-Paid Sales Managers By State

Rank State Average Sales Manager Salary 10th Percentile 90th Percentile
1 New Jersey $98,582 $56,000 $173,000
2 New York $96,680 $54,000 $170,000
3 Delaware $91,726 $51,000 $162,000
4 Connecticut $86,960 $48,000 $156,000
5 Rhode Island $85,313 $47,000 $154,000
6 Virginia $84,634 $47,000 $151,000
7 Pennsylvania $84,253 $46,000 $151,000
8 Massachusetts $83,930 $46,000 $152,000
9 Michigan $83,195 $45,000 $151,000
10 Hawaii $82,125 $54,000 $124,000
11 Maryland $79,693 $44,000 $143,000
12 North Carolina $78,664 $43,000 $143,000
13 California $76,545 $41,000 $141,000
14 Illinois $73,907 $40,000 $135,000
15 Georgia $73,192 $40,000 $131,000
16 Florida $72,460 $42,000 $123,000
17 Texas $72,328 $40,000 $130,000
18 Ohio $72,264 $39,000 $132,000
19 Wisconsin $70,692 $38,000 $129,000
20 Washington $69,291 $39,000 $121,000
21 Kentucky $68,543 $37,000 $125,000
22 South Carolina $68,218 $37,000 $122,000
23 Minnesota $68,215 $37,000 $122,000
24 New Hampshire $67,942 $36,000 $126,000
25 West Virginia $67,266 $36,000 $123,000
26 Indiana $65,462 $35,000 $120,000
27 Tennessee $64,593 $35,000 $117,000
28 Vermont $63,914 $34,000 $119,000
29 Alabama $63,513 $35,000 $113,000
30 Maine $63,021 $33,000 $118,000
31 Arizona $62,724 $34,000 $114,000
32 Louisiana $61,449 $34,000 $109,000
33 Nevada $61,300 $33,000 $112,000
34 Mississippi $59,126 $33,000 $105,000
35 Missouri $58,231 $32,000 $104,000
36 Oklahoma $57,732 $32,000 $103,000
37 Arkansas $57,164 $31,000 $103,000
38 New Mexico $56,955 $31,000 $103,000
39 Alaska $56,039 $31,000 $101,000
40 Iowa $55,386 $30,000 $99,000
41 Oregon $54,324 $30,000 $97,000
42 Colorado $53,763 $30,000 $94,000
43 Kansas $53,224 $29,000 $95,000
44 Utah $53,105 $30,000 $93,000
45 North Dakota $53,098 $30,000 $91,000
46 Nebraska $52,049 $29,000 $91,000
47 South Dakota $51,833 $29,000 $90,000
48 Wyoming $49,466 $28,000 $86,000
49 Idaho $49,444 $28,000 $86,000
50 Montana $48,156 $28,000 $81,000

Methodology: Sales Manager Salary By State

To better understand sales manager pay by state, Zippia has aggregated data across a multitude of channels including the BLS, FLC, and OPM. We then supplement that data with actual listed salaries from job posts. Finally, the data science team calculates a weighted average of these inputs to create an average pay for sales managers by state.

We took the average annual salary data for sales managers from these estimates and ranked every state on this criteria with the state with the highest salary ranking as highest average salary for sales managers.

Sales Manager Salary By State FAQs

  1. What is the highest-paid state for sales managers?

    The highest-paid state for sales managers is New Jersey with an average salary of $98,582 per year.

  2. What city pays sales managers the most?

    Jersey City, NJ pays sales managers the most with an average salary of $99,088 per year.

  3. What is the worst state for sales managers?

    The worst state for sales managers is Montana with an average salary of $48,156 per year.
